In the world of floral symbolism, two vibrant blooms stand out as the quintessential representation of the Leo zodiac sign - sunflowers and marigolds [1][2][3]. These low-maintenance yet radiant flowers perfectly encapsulate the bright, energetic, and magnetic qualities of a Leo.

Sunflowers (Helianthus) symbolize the boldness, confidence, and radiance that define a Leo. Just like sunflowers naturally turn towards the sun for growth, Leos are seen as attracting attention and shining in any situation, reflecting their sunny and vibrant personality [2][3].

Marigolds (Tagetes erecta), on the other hand, represent Leo's warmth and passion. These lively flowers embody positive energy, vitality, and the fiery spirit typical of a Leo, reinforcing their strong, warm-hearted nature [2][4].

Together, sunflowers and marigolds create a vivid palette that mirrors a Leo's flamboyant spirit. This pairing is a beautiful representation of a Leo's extroverted personality, their insistence on being noticed, and their innate desire to share positivity with the world.

The connection between sunflowers, marigolds, and the Leo zodiac sign dates back to Greek mythology. The story of Clytie explains how she was transformed into a sunflower due to her unwavering love for Apollo, the Sun God [6].

In modern times, these flowers continue to symbolize the courage, optimism, and zeal that define the Leo spirit. They are an ideal choice for those looking to celebrate a Leo's vibrant approach to life and astrological roots.

For those seeking to create a lush, colorful arrangement, sunflowers can be paired with other flowers such as mums, Asters, snapdragons, Alstroemerias, and Gerbera daisies [7].

Moreover, sunflowers and marigolds hold symbolic meanings in various cultures. In Mexico, marigolds play a central role in Día de los Muertos celebrations, symbolizing auspiciousness, purity, and the divine [8]. In India, marigolds are seen as guardians of positivity and passion due to their sunny hues and protective qualities [9].

Gifting an arrangement of sunflowers or marigolds can be a thoughtful way to honour a Leo's unique personality and astrological roots. Whether used in a garden or as a bouquet, these flowers are sure to bring a touch of Leo's energy and passion to any space.
